The head of the Central Court of Instruction number 6 of the National Court, Manuel García Castellón , has offered this Tuesday to Dina Bousselham , former adviser to Pablo Iglesias, to take advantage of the Statute of the Victim when verifying that she continues to share a lawyer with the Vice President of the Government.

The magistrate of the Villarejo case adopts this decision after Bousselham declared in court that Iglesias gave him the destroyed stolen mobile phone card and, days later, when the instructor and the Anticorruption Prosecutor's Office saw evidence of crime after the vice president's actions. of the Executive, radically change version.

As EL MUNDO reported, on May 28 Bousselham sent a letter to the Court, signed by her and her lawyer Marta Flor , where she changed the statement she made before García Castellón and the prosecutors to ensure that when Pablo Iglesias gave her the memory card "worked and checked that it contained the contents of his phone".

In an order, to which this newspaper has had access, the judge explains that "the attribution to Dina Bousselham of the condition of victim of the crime is evident from her first letter where she affirms that Law 4/2015 is applicable to her , of April 27, of the Statute of the victim of the crime ".

Likewise, the instructor explains that the victim's legal statute recognizes in article 11 a) "the right of participation of the active in the criminal process" and adds that "in the exercise of this right Dina Bousselham has been interested in the adoption of various summary investigation proceedings ".

"Will of the victim to clarify the facts"

"Article 11 b) of this same Law also recognizes the victim's right to appear before the authorities to provide them with sources of evidence. Thus, the briefs requesting investigative measures that have been presented to date and the last one contributing new manifestations, reveals unequivocally the will of the victim to clarify the facts that are the object of this procedure ".

The instructor adds that "this procedural position is evident at this time incompatible with that held by the same lawyer, by filing the appeal presented", representing Pablo Iglesias to request that his expulsion from the case be revoked as a private accusation.

"Thus things," says the judge, "given the writings signed by the same lawyer, and in order to safeguard and protect the victim of the crime investigated in this separate piece, Dina Bousselham, in the face of the conflict of interest found, agrees to transfer the Prosecutor's Office, the injured party itself and the parties to the case for a period of two hearings for allegations, "states the order.

Lawyer Flor filed an appeal on May 29 on behalf of Iglesias against the decision of Judge Manuel García Castellón to withdraw the status of injured party in Piece 10 of the Villarejo case . In it, the lawyer claimed to have "the conviction" that the theft of Bousselham's mobile "had no other purpose than to obtain sensitive information to harm Mr. Iglesias."
